For details on the potato diet, see Cecil Woodham-Smith (1962), The Great Hunger, pp 30–31. The 1779 population figure is taken from Arthur Young’s Tour In Ireland (1776–1779): “The common idea is, that there are something under three millions in Ireland”, available at http://tinyurl.com/pyfdhfr . This is a less reliable estimate than the census figure, but nonetheless plausible.
